Spartacus (TMTSU) market analysis | trading signals and technical momentum remain in focus. Spartacus Acquisition Corp. II Unit (TMTSU) is trading at $10.15, unchanged from the prior session. The stock remains within a tight range, with established support at $9.64 and resistance at $10.66. As a pre-business combination SPAC unit, the price action reflects the typical low volatility and narrow spread around the trust value.
